So much about getting your fashion statement right! Famous TV Chef Nigella Lawson has made news by ordering 12 identical dresses for a huge £2,000. Apparently, the curvaceous beauty believes in wearing only those clothes that flatter her voluptuous shape and size. And the outfit in reference is the 1950s-style Bombshell gown with its nipped waist and sweetheart-shaped bustlines.
Looks like people are have already started noticing. In fact, a survey of 2,000 women revealed that two of every three wants to have the celebrity chef’s hourglass figure. Fashion experts like Natalie Theo are saying that Nigella is the perfect example of maximising her natural shape with the style of clothes she wears. That pretty much explains Nigella’s flaunting her tiny waist, full cleavage and great shoulders.

Price may have been cut at most eateries due the global financial hit but not everyone likes to follow herd. Take the posh London curry house Bombay Brasserie, for instance. The cooks here have concocted a spectacular culinary delight with a price, that both have enough ammunition to blow your mind away even individually. So, you can well imagine the lethal combination that apparently is being patronised by the Richie Richs of the society.
Called The Samundari Khazana aka Treasure from the seas, this one is tasteful mix of Beluga caviar, sea snails and a whole lobster topped with edible gold. The head chef, Prahlad Hegde, believes that there still are many people who are willing to shell out the extra buck to pamper their taste buds. We hear that Prahlad is the one to have created this expensive curry, which in turn is an inspiration from his mother’s kitchen.
